A Little History Behind Linzer Cookies

The origins of linzer cookies trace back to Linz, Austria, where they were first created around the 17th century. The traditional recipe was inspired by the Linzer Torte, one of the oldest known cakes in the world. Notable for its distinctive lattice design, the torte inspired bakers to create cookies that mirrored its flavors, thus giving birth to the beloved linzer cookie. You can learn more about the rich history of these delightful treats on National Geographic.

Historically made with currant or raspberry jam, modern adaptations have embraced a variety of fillings, and strawberry linzer cookies have become a popular choice. The sweet, tangy strawberry filling perfectly complements the delicate dough, creating an irresistible blend of flavors.

Step-by-Step Preparation of Strawberry Linzer Cookies

Making strawberry linzer cookies is a delightful experience that brings joy not only to your taste buds but to your kitchen spirit as well. With their rich buttery flavor and sweet strawberry filling, these cookies are perfect for any occasion.

Gather and Prepare Your Ingredients

Before diving into the kitchen, it’s crucial to assemble your ingredients. A well-organized workstation can make the process smoother and more enjoyable. Here’s what you’ll need:

  • For the cookies:

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our

  • 1 cup unsalted butter, softened

  • 3/4 cup confectioners’ sugar

  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

  • 1/2 teaspoon almond extract

  • 1/4 teaspoon salt

  • 1/2 teaspoon cinnamon (optional)

  • 1/2 cup finely ground nuts (almonds or hazelnuts work best)

  • For the filling:

  • 1/2 cup strawberry jam (homemade or store-bought)

  • For garnish (optional):

  • Additional confectioners’ sugar for dusting

Make sure to have all these ingredients at room temperature for the best results.

Create the Cookie Dough

With your ingredients ready, let’s start making the dough for these delicious strawberry linzer cookies.

  1. In a large mixing bowl, cream together the softened butter and confectioners’ sugar until light and fluffy. This should take about 3-5 minutes.
  2. Incorporate the vanilla and almond extracts into the mixture.
  3. Gradually add the flour, ground nuts, salt, and cinnamon (if using). Mix until combined, ensuring no flour remains visible.
  4. You should have a soft dough that holds together well.

Chill and Roll Out the Dough

Once your dough is well-mixed, it’s time to chill it.

  • Wrap the dough in pl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 1 hour. This step is crucial as it helps with rolling out the dough easily.
  • After the chilling period, remove the dough and let it sit for about 10-15 minutes to soften slightly.

Now, flour your surface and roll out the dough to about 1/4 inch thickness. Using too much flour can make your cookies tough, so sprinkle a little as needed.

Cut and Shape Your Cookies

This is where the fun begins!

  1. Use a round cookie cutter to cut out the base cookies.
  2. For the top cookies, use a small cookie cutter or a knife to create a shape in the center (think hearts or stars).
  3. Place all the cookies on a parchment-lined baking sheet.

Pro tip: In this step, you can make your cookies extra special by experimenting with unique shapes that will wow your guests!

Bake the Cookies to Perfection

Now that your cookies are all shaped and ready for the oven, it’s baking time!

  •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  • Bake the cookies for 10-12 minutes, or until they are lightly golden but not browned. Keep a close eye on them; baking times can vary based on the oven.

Let them cool completely on a wire rack before moving to the next step.

Assemble with the Strawberry Jam

With everything cooled, it’s time to put your strawberry linzer cookies together.

  1. Spread a generous amount of strawberry jam onto the flat side of each base cookie.
  2. Carefully place the cut-out top cookie over the jam to create a delightful sandwich.
  3. Gently press down so the jam oozes slightly out of the sides.

Finish with Icing Sugar or Lemon Glaze

To add the finishing touches, dust the top cookies with confectioners’ sugar for a charming look. Alternatively, you can create a simple lemon glaze by mixing lemon juice with confectioners’ sugar—add a drizzle on top for a zesty twist.

Cooking Tips and Notes for Strawberry Linzer Cookies

Importance of Room Temperature Ingredients

Using room temperature ingredients is crucial when making strawberry linzer cookies. It helps to create a smooth dough, allowing the butter to blend well with sugar and other components. This not only enhances flavor but ensures a beautiful and even texture. So, give your butter and eggs some time to warm up before you start baking.

Key Tips for a Flaky Texture

For that delicate, flaky texture that makes strawberry linzer cookies so irresistible, consider the following tips:

  • Chill the Dough: After mixing, wrap the dough in plastic and let it chill in the fridge for at least an hour. This helps to solidify the fat and prevents spreading during baking.
  • Avoid Overmixing: When combining your dry and wet ingredients, mix just until combined. Overmixing can lead to tough cookies—definitely not what we want!

Storage Suggestions for Freshness

To keep your strawberry linzer cookies fresh,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. If you’ve made a batch for later, you can freeze the cookies! Seal them in a freezer-safe container or bag, and they’ll stay delicious for up to three months. Just thaw at room temperature when you’re ready to indulge.

FAQs about Strawberry Linzer Cookies

How can I make my cookies softer?

To achieve softer strawberry Linzer cookies, consider a couple of key techniques. First, using room temperature butter instead of cold can create a creamier dough, leading to a tender texture. You might also want to slightly reduce the baking time; removing them while still a bit underdone allows residual heat to finish the job without drying them out. Lastly, ensuring you aren’t over-mixing your dough is crucial—this can develop gluten, making them tougher than desired.

Can I use frozen strawberries for filling?

Absolutely! Frozen strawberries are a convenient option for your filling. Just be sure to thaw and drain them well to avoid excess moisture, which could make your filling too runny. If fresh strawberries are out of season, frozen ones can still deliver that delightful fruity taste essential for strawberry Linzer cookies. You might even want to sprinkle in a bit of cornstarch to absorb any extra juice.

Strawberry Linzer Cookies

Strawberry Linzer Cookies: A Sweet Indulgence for Every Occasion

A delightful treat that combines the flavors of strawberries and buttery cookies, perfect for any celebration.

  • Total Time: 32 minutes
  • Yield: 24 cookies 1x

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1/2 cup powdered s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up strawberry jam
  • 1/4 cup sliced almonds (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. In a mixing bowl, cream together the butter and powdered sugar until light and fluffy.
  3. Add in the vanilla extract and mix until combined.
  4. Gradually add the flour and salt, mixing until just combined.
  5. Roll out the dough on a floured surface to about 1/4 inch thick.
  6. Using a cookie cutter, cut out shapes and place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
  7. On half of the cookies, cut out a smaller shape in the center.
  8. Bake for about 10-12 minutes or until lightly golden.
  9. Let them cool before assembling with strawberry jam in between.

Notes

  • For an added crunch, sprinkle sliced almonds on top before baking.
  • These cookies can be dusted with additional powdered sugar before serving.
